Effects of creative writing activities on students’ achievement in
writing, writing dispositions and attitude to English.
This experimental study investigates the effects of using creative writing activities on 7th grade students’ achievement in writing
skill, writing dispositions and their attitude to English. One group pre and post test design was used in the study. The study was
conducted during four weeks in 2012- 2013 academic year in an elementary school in the city centre of Denizli, Turkey.
The results of the study show that the application of creative writing activities is effective in increasing 7th grade
students’ writing achievement in English. On the other hand, it is also found that using creative writing activities
has a positive effect on writing dispositions of 7th grade students. Based on these results, it can be suggested that
creative writing activities can be used in 7th grade English course to increase students’ achievement in writing skill
and let them to write more. But the mean score obtained from attitude scale of the 7th grade students who are
attending English course has decreased after the experiment. But this change isn’t statistically significant. However,
it can be said that studying only writing skill may not affect attitude to a course so easily.
